Key cost drivers for a Cloud Services project in Scotland include feature complexity, team seniority, the number of third-party integrations, testing depth, and post-launch maintenance scope. Compliance requirements, security auditing, and infrastructure design can also add substantially to the total. A thorough discovery phase with your Cloud Services partner in Scotland surfaces these factors early and prevents budget surprises later.

Before signing with a Cloud Services company in Scotland, ask about their development methodology, team structure, escalation process, IP ownership terms, and how they handle scope changes. Clarify who retains the source code after delivery, what the post-launch SLA covers, and how they manage key team member transitions during the project. Clear written answers to these questions prevent the most common disputes in Cloud Services engagements.
